Anicia is a beautiful and unique name for baby girls. It has its roots in Latin origin and its meaning is "grace" or "favour". The name Anicia has a melodic sound when pronounced as uh-NEE-shuh (/əˈniːʃə/) in English. This name also has a variation, Aniceta, which adds a touch of elegance.
Although not extremely popular, Anicia has been consistently used as a baby name in the United States. In recent years, it has been given to around 5 to 10 newborn girls annually, with occasional peaks reaching up to 29 occurrences in certain years. Anicia's popularity ranks around the 5000-15000 range, making it an uncommon choice but still recognizable.
